How long can breast milk be stored in a freezer for optimal quality?

Breast milk can be stored in a freezer for optimal quality for up to six months. This duration ensures that the milk remains nutritious and safe for the baby. The nutritional and immunological components of breast milk can start to degrade over time, even in a frozen state. While milk stored for longer periods may still be usable, its quality diminishes, which can affect its taste and nutritional value.

Storage conditions also play a significant role in preserving the quality of breast milk. It should be kept in an airtight container, positioned away from the door of the freezer to avoid temperature fluctuations. Following these guidelines helps to maximize the benefits of breastfeeding even after periods of separation between mother and baby.
